Family Net Center at Instituto del Progreso Latino

The FamilyNet Center is a convenient neighborhood resource designed to help local

residents make computers part of their lives. Fully integrated with existing Centers for

Working Families in one of the five Smart Communities, the FamilyNet Centers invite the

public to use state-of-the-art computers and broadband access, and they offer training and

assistance designed specifically for community members. All services are free to local

residents.

Services includes:

  • Drop-in Internet access, including use of three kid-friendly computers and

expanded weekday and weekend hours.

  • Orientations that give an overview of all FNC programs and an introduction to the

services available at the Center for Working Families.

  • Everyday Digital, a comprehensive set of trainings that start at the most basic

computer tasks up to useful skills like online banking. Topics and methods can be

tailored for families, senior citizens, business owners, ex-offenders, community

leaders and other local groups.

All the services that the Family Net Center offers are totally free.
